Asbestos is a natural mineral that was prized for its toughness and flexibility, as well as its resistance to fire and chemicals. It was utilized as a building material in many different constructions, and millions of people were believed to have been exposed. Unfortunately asbestos companies failed to warn workers of the dangers and many people were diagnosed with life-threatening illnesses as a result.

Patients suffering from mesothelioma or other asbestos-related illnesses may be eligible for compensation. These individuals may be able to claim damages for past and future medical costs, lost wages, suffering and other losses. They could also be eligible to receive wrongful death benefits for their families.

Although asbestos use has decreased in recent decades, thousands of individuals still suffer from the disease. Mesothelioma, a deadly cancer, that affects the lung's lining (pleural mesothelioma) or stomach (peritoneal mesothelioma) or heart (pericardial mesothelioma attorneys). These victims deserve financial compensation from those accountable for their asbestos exposure.

Damages for Suffering and Pain

A skilled asbestos lawyer can help clients get compensation for non-economic damages such as pain and suffering. In addition to compensation for lost wages and medical expenses an individual who was exposed to asbestos could receive damages for emotional trauma as well as loss of enjoyment life, and other difficulties that come with the asbestos disease.

The pain of mesothelioma, and other asbestos-related ailments are felt by the patient as well as those who love them. Mesothelioma sufferers could be eligible for compensation to cover out-of-pocket expenses and lost income as a result of their illness. Compensation for discomfort and pain is calculated in various ways. Some lawyers use a multiplier when calculating damages for suffering and pain, while others calculate the amount on a per-diem basis.

State statutes of limitation for personal injuries and wrongful deaths differ, but asbestos victims have a number of options to seek compensation. There are several options that include individual lawsuits which could result in an agreement or trial, and asbestos bankruptcy trust claims. They can have less burden of evidence than a lawsuit and can be useful in the event that the company responsible for your exposure is no longer operating. Asbestos-related claims may involve multiple parties, in contrast to other types of personal injury claims. You could be able to be compensated by manufacturers who didn't establish an asbestos trust, as well as other entities such contractors or workers who performed abatement, based on the circumstances of your exposure.
